Reads optional memory cards that enable you to store, manage, share, or
access information.
To insert a card:
1.
Hold the card label-side up, with connectors facing the computer.
2.
Insert the card into the memory card reader, and then press in on the
card until it is firmly seated.
To remove a card:
▲
Press in on the card, and then remove it from the memory card reader.
